Deep Dive

Quantum computing has the potential to solve complex problems in trading that are currently unsolvable with classical computers. One of the most significant applications of quantum computing in trading is in the area of optimization. Quantum computers can quickly process vast amounts of data to find the optimal solution to a given problem, allowing traders to identify the most profitable trades and minimize risk. Additionally, quantum computing can be used to simulate complex systems, such as market dynamics, allowing traders to test and refine their strategies in a highly realistic environment.

Another area where quantum computing is likely to have a significant impact is in predictive modeling. Quantum computers can analyze vast amounts of data, including market trends, economic indicators, and other factors, to predict future market movements. This can allow traders to make more informed decisions and stay ahead of the competition.

However, the adoption of quantum computing in trading is not without its challenges. One of the most significant hurdles is the need for specialized expertise and equipment. Quantum computing requires highly skilled professionals and expensive hardware, making it inaccessible to many traders. Additionally, there are concerns about the potential risks of quantum computing, such as the possibility of quantum computers being used to crack encryption codes and gain unauthorized access to sensitive information.

Detailed FAQ Section

  1. What is quantum computing and how does it differ from classical computing?: Quantum computing is a type of computing that uses quantum-mechanical phenomena, such as superposition and entanglement, to perform operations on data. This allows for much faster and more complex calculations than classical computing.
